• Entrance to the Temple of Khonsu (Gateway of Ptolemy III). The Temple of Khonsu is an ancient Egyptian temple.
  • The Temple of Khonsu at Karnak is located in the southwest corner of the precinct of Amun in Luxor (ancient Thebes ).
